STEP 1
1) Check the equalizer and application preset on your device. To set the equalizer, typically, for a mobile, it is - settings - music - equalizer. However, it depends on the brand of your device. Also, there are many equalizer apps available to download.
Keep in mind that the bitrates of the track could dramatically reduce the sound quality.
2) Ensure the following conditions are met:
- Proper environment (no antennas, steel, or multiple other devices nearby)
- Clear path (no solid obstructions: walls, furniture, etc.)
- You’re not carrying any other electronics on you (no walkie-talkies, etc.)
- The earbuds are not low on power.
3) Clean the earbuds and the ear tips by the following steps:
- make sure the earbuds are turned off and disconnected from your device or any power source
- take a clean, slightly damp washcloth and wipe down the earbuds/foam ear tips (We recommend using either just water or a specially designed cleaning fluid sold for electronics). Alternatively, you can use special cleaning wipes for electronics
- dry the earbuds/foam ear tips thoroughly
- to clean the silicone ear tips, just remove them carefully, create a solution of warm soapy water, and wipe them down with a washcloth or fully submerge them in water.
Please note that even the best earbuds can sound awful and quickly become uncomfortable if they're too loose, too tight, or aren't seated well in your ear.
STEP 2
Kindly reset your pair by the following steps:
1. Turn the earbuds on.
2. While in pairing mode, press and hold POWER and Volume+ buttons simultaneously for 3 seconds until the LED flashes blue and red 3 times.
3. Now the earbuds are restored back to their factory settings and are ready to be paired again.
Once reset is done, please reconnect the earbuds to your device and test their performance.
